    Found an interesting tidbit in the Spring 2019 issue of Ricardo (it's the last English edition!): gomashio. A Japanese condiment made from 95% unhulled sesame seeds and 5% salt is one way to reduce salt in one's food. To make your own gomashio at home:
    roast unhulled brown sesame seeds in a pan or oven and add salt (2 cups of seeds to 1-3 tbsp of salt). Grind with a mortar and pestle or a spice mill until the texture is sandy and then store in a jar and keep in a cool, dry place.
